vivo announced it will host its annual VDC (Vivo Developer Conference) on November 1 at the Exhibition Center in Shenzhen, China. During the event, there will be three key innovative software products – self-developed AI for mobile platforms, the new in-house operating system for IoT devices and the latest OriginOS 4 for vivo smartphones.

OriginOS 4 will remain an AOSP product, and the first phones to ship with it should be the iQOO 12 series and the X100 flagships. An update roadmaps for existing phones will hopefully be shared at the announcement event.

The in-house OS will be used for connected devices, but is highly unlikely to make it to phones.
